Drives development and execution of global Pressure Pumping Tubular Services strategy.

Manage existing product portfolio, profitability and Life Cycle.

Create profitable solutions to fulfil client needs.

Provides global technical support and review of critical Tubular Services job design, planning and evaluation.

Identify & manage R&D opportunities.

Evaluate strategic value of new product proposals (Opportunity Profiles).

Drive NPI and commercialization process.

Develop operational needs, product requirements and business case documents for new projects.

Manage product strategic marketing.

Verify and approve product development plans.

Responsible for determining and communicating global product and service pricing guidelines.

Participate in Stage Gate product and technology development teams, including documentation as required for gate meetings.

Create launch plans and associated sales and marketing materials for new products/services.

Understand competitor offerings and strategies; develop and maintain competitor capability matrix.

Monitor market, share and trends and recommend actions for improvements.

Contribute to market segmentation Tubular Services.

Interface between PL and Regions and Research and Engineering organizations.

Monitor and proactively maximize product utilization.

Develop internal and external networks; maintaining good working relationships with all internal and external customers.

Promote new products and services at locations around the world.

Participates in service quality reviews of Tubular Services incidents to capture lessons learned and implement as part of our global operating standards.

Represents the organization in outside discussions and technical forums through presentations and authorship of relevant papers as necessary.

Handles special projects, as assigned.
